Game Develeoper
  1. History
    1. In 1958, William A. Higinbotham invented the first interactive video game in the United States, at the Brookhaven National Laboratory in New York. It was called Tennis for Two
      1. In 1962 Russell invented a game called Spacewar! on a giant PDP-1 computer. The game allowed two players to battle by firing missiles at one another.
        1. The very first home video game console was invented in 1972 by German engineer, Ralph Baer. It was called the Odyssey. It sold for $100, and it could play 12 different games.
          1. In 1994, the Nintendo 64 arrived in stores. It was the first game player to have 64-bit color graphics, and it came with several 3-D games, such as Mario 64. Graphics in video games continued to be come better and more realistic in the years that followed. In November 2001, Microsoft entered the video game market with its highly anticipated Xbox system. Sony’s PlayStation 2 arrived in 2002, followed by the Nintendo Wii in 2006. By 2007 video games were selling faster than music CDs for the first time in history.
